♥13290 ✿4815 ★16 Posted by DarkWitchClaire Hm; I figured there was no reason you couldn't run an IRC client on an Apple ][, but what I found are using a "serial to modern computer" hack, so doesn't count... If we allow that, then the winner is probably some Intel 8008-based terminal, which really doesn't feel fair. (I doubt the Intel 4004 was used in anything capable of even serial bridging to IRC) So, ugh, the 1981 IBM PC might be it. Sadly it predates the 68k machines. Why am I so disappointed? The PC is bor-ring! ![]() Now, of course, that's talking about microcomputers. Dunno any reason why early UNIX computers ("boxen") couldn't run IRC clients, but the PDP-11 and its ilk didn't have single microprocessors like the tiny machines did, they all had "central processing units" that were composed of multiple chips as far as I know. EDIT: Okay the General Instrument CP1600 from 1975 was a single-chip implementation of most of the PDP-11, so if the PDP-11 can run IRC, then the CP1600 probably can and would have good odds of being the oldest-- but I can't find any evidence the CP1600 was used in any computers, just Honeywell controllers and, somewhat oddly, the Intellivision |
